Mock Pecan Pie
Crust:
2 Burrito Size Flour Tortillas
Butter Flavored Cooking Spray
1/2 teaspoon Butter Buds
Filling:
3/4 Cup Egg Substitute
1/2 Cup Light Corn Syrup
1 Cup Brown Sugar
1 teaspoon Flour
1 Tablespoon Butter Buds
1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ract
1/3 Cup Grape Nuts Cereal
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Place 1 tortilla in a 9-inch sprayed
pie plate. Spray tortilla with butter flavored cooking spray and
sprinkle with ½ teaspoon of butter granules. Place second tortilla
on top and spray again with butter flavored cooking spray. Place
another 9-inch pie plate on top of the crust and bake for 7 minutes.
Remove extra pie plate. Cool slightly.
In a medium bowl, combine all filling ingredients except for the
cereal. Pour into crust. Sprinkle the cereal on top. Bake for 35
minutes. Do not cook over 35 minutes or it might spill over. Don't
worry that it puffs during baking, it will go way down as it cools.
Serves: 8
Per Serving: 236 Calories; 1g Fat (5.3% calories from fat); 5g
Protein; 53g Carbohydrate; 2g Dietary Fiber; 0mg Cholesterol; 239mg
Sodium. Exchanges: 1/2 Grain (Starch); 1 1/2 Lean Meat; 1/2 Fat; 2
